Macau is a fascinating blend of Portuguese and Chinese cultures, shaped by over 400 years of Portuguese rule before returning to China in 1999. Once a quiet trading port, Macau evolved into a global entertainment hub while preserving its colonial architecture, historic squares, and UNESCO-listed heritage sites. Today, it stands as a unique destination where European charm, Asian traditions, and modern luxury coexist.

October to December: The best time to visit, with mild temperatures, low humidity, and pleasant weather—ideal for sightseeing. January to March: Cooler and comfortable for exploring.
April to September: Hotter and more humid, with occasional rain.
